South Carolina Law Enforcement Memorial – May 6

May 2, 2026

The South Carolina Fraternal Order of Police invites law enforcement officers, families, and community members to attend the 20th Annual South Carolina Law Enforcement Memorial on Wednesday, May 6, 2026, at 7:30 PM. The service will be held at the Law Enforcement Monument on the Statehouse Grounds in Columbia.

This annual memorial honors the men and women who have made the ultimate sacrifice in the line of duty. During this year’s service, we will remember the officer lost in 2025, along with historical officers whose service and sacrifice date back to 1876. Their commitment to protecting others continues to define the standard of this profession.

The memorial provides an opportunity for the law enforcement community to come together in a shared moment of reflection and unity. It is also a time to stand alongside the families who carry the legacy of those who gave their lives in service to others.

Agency leaders are encouraged to attend with their personnel and to ensure that the families of fallen officers are aware of this opportunity to be honored and remembered.

For additional information, please contact Chaplain Dale Jones.

Join us as we honor service, sacrifice, and the enduring legacy of South Carolina’s fallen officers.
